well you have a 98 so you have a 3.9 v6, doing a 5.9 swap will save you lots of time and work. 5.7 hemi is great but lots is needed to get it done right a lot more work for a hemi than a 5.9. Im perfectly happy with my stock 5.2 its got all the power I need though a 5.9 would be nice.
